On Monday 18 December, in Brussels, H.E Mohamed Mahmoud Ould Ibrahim Khalil presented his credentials to the President of the European Council, Mr. Charles Michel, as Ambassador Extraordinary and Full Power of the Islamic Republic of Mauritania to the European Union.
During his interview, the Ambassador briefed the President of the European Union on the progress made by Mauritania in various fields since the accession to power of the President of the Republic, Mohamed Ould Cheikh El Ghazouani.
In this regard, H.E the Ambassador talked to the President of the European Union about the role of our country in the fight against terrorism in the Sahel region and illegal immigration, and the great efforts it is making for security and stability in this space, which is currently going through a difficult period.
